On average across the year,
no, Iowa, United States is not hotter than
Roanoke, Virginia
.
Iowa, United States has an average temperature of 9°C/48°F and Roanoke, Virginia has an average temperature of 15°C/59°F.
Iowa,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 29°C/84°F, which is not hotter than Roanoke, Virginia's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F).
On average across the year, yes, Iowa, United States is colder than Roanoke, Virginia . Iowa, United States has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F and Roanoke, Virginia has an average minimum temperature of 9°C/48°F.
On average across the year,
no, Iowa, United States has less rain than
Roanoke, Virginia. Iowa, United States has an average annual rainfall of 996mm and Roanoke, Virginia has an average annual rainfall of 1307mm.
Iowa, United States's wettest month is June, with an average monthly rainfall of 146mm, which is wetter than Roanoke, Virginia's wettest month (also June, with an average monthly rainfall of 145mm).
